Cross-Validated Search is the flagship repo for source-backed agent answers. It combines live web search, page reading, and claim checking so an agent can surface supporting evidence, conflicting evidence, and source-backed confidence before presenting factual answers.

Canonical names in v16: package cross-validated-search, module cross_validated_search, and MCP command cross-validated-search-mcp. Legacy free_web_search imports and free-web-search-mcp remain available as compatibility aliases.

Recommended free path: ddgs + self-hosted SearXNG. Configure CROSS_VALIDATED_SEARCH_SEARXNG_URL to unlock a free second provider and stronger evidence reports.

Why this exists

Most search wrappers stop at “here are some results.” This repository goes one step further:

  • returns structured search results with citations
  • reads full pages when snippets are not enough
  • classifies evidence as supporting, conflicting, or neutral
  • generates a higher-level evidence report with citation-ready sources and next steps
  • exposes explainable confidence signals instead of a black-box claim
  • works across CLI, MCP, Gemini, OpenClaw, and other agent workflows

Current capabilities

search-web

Use live search for factual or time-sensitive queries.

search-web "Python 3.13 release"
search-web "OpenAI release news" --type news --timelimit w
search-web "人工智能最新进展" --region zh-cn --json

browse-page

Read the full text of a URL when snippets are not enough.

browse-page "https://example.com/article"
browse-page "https://example.com/article" --json

verify-claim

Check whether a claim looks supported, contested, likely false, or still under-evidenced.

verify-claim "Python 3.13 is the latest stable release"
verify-claim "OpenAI released GPT-5 this week" --timelimit w --json
verify-claim "Python 3.13 is the latest stable release" --with-pages --max-pages 2

evidence-report

Generate a compact report that combines search, verification, citations, and follow-up guidance.

evidence-report "Python 3.13 stable release"
evidence-report "Python 3.13 stable release" --claim "Python 3.13 is the latest stable release" --deep --json

The report now includes:

  • verdict rationale that explains why the score landed where it did
  • stance summary buckets for supporting, conflicting, and neutral evidence
  • coverage warnings when provider diversity, domain diversity, or page-aware depth look weak
  • citation-ready source digests and recommended next steps

Free dual-provider setup

If you want the strongest free setup, self-host SearXNG and pair it with ddgs:

./scripts/start-searxng.sh
export CROSS_VALIDATED_SEARCH_SEARXNG_URL="http://127.0.0.1:8080"
./scripts/validate-free-path.sh

Or use the compose file directly:

cp .env.searxng.example .env
docker compose -f docker-compose.searxng.yml up -d

Full setup and validation guide: docs/searxng-self-hosted.md.

The current verification model is evidence-aware-heuristic-v3, and the flagship report surface is evidence-report-v2. Together they use:

  • keyword overlap between the claim and returned evidence
  • contradiction markers in titles and snippets
  • source-quality heuristics
  • source freshness when a parseable date exists
  • domain diversity across the evidence set
  • optional page text from top fetched sources
  • optional provider diversity when a second provider is configured

Verification model

verify-claim returns one of five verdicts:

Verdict Meaning
supported Strong support, low conflict, and enough domain diversity
likely_supported Evidence leans positive but is not decisive
contested Support and conflict both carry meaningful weight
likely_false Conflict is strong and support is weak
insufficient_evidence Evidence exists but is too weak for a firmer claim

This is an evidence-aware heuristic system, not a fact-level proof engine. Today it still has three important limits:

  • default install still starts with ddgs; the recommended collection-grade free path is ddgs + self-hosted searxng
  • page-aware verification is optional and still heuristic rather than full-document entailment
  • no benchmark-driven confidence calibration yet

MCP example

Add the server to your MCP client:

{
  "mcpServers": {
    "cross-validated-search": {
      "command": "cross-validated-search-mcp",
      "args": []
    }
  }
}
